Monthly Cost of Living

Monthly costs for one person with rent: $2,296 in Lisbon versus $2,548 in Omaha, NE.

Estimated couple costs with rent: $3,376 in Lisbon versus $3,782 in Omaha, NE.

Monthly costs for a family of three with rent: $4,457 in Lisbon versus $5,017 in Omaha, NE.

Living in Lisbon costs roughly 10% less than in Omaha, NE, driven mainly by Groceries & Markets.

Both cities are pricier than the global median: Lisbon 68% above, Omaha, NE 86% above.

Cost Breakdown

A one-bedroom apartment in the center runs $1,662 in Lisbon and $1,480 in Omaha, NE. Housing cost is often the main lever when comparing two cities.

Omaha, NE pays 139% more on average. The extra income cushions the higher costs, though housing choices and lifestyle decide how much of the gap is truly closed.

Dining out: $63.0 in Lisbon vs $75.0 in Omaha, NE for a mid-range dinner for two. Groceries echo the gap at $277 vs $375 per month, with Lisbon cheaper across the board.
